Damage to your original keys

Over time, car keys will wear out. That doesn't mean that they've cracked into pieces but they could be damaged to the point that they're not functioning as well. This is especially true for older cars or vehicles that have been subjected to a lot of abuse. In many instances, the damage isn't evident until it's too late.

A spare car key spare key is a great way to avoid these situations. If you lose your original key you can use the spare key to gain access to your car. Be careful with your keys and avoid opening bottles or placing them in your pocket. This can cause damage.

A spare car key could also save you money when you have to replace your key. If you lose a conventional car key, you can typically obtain a replacement from a local locksmith for less than what it costs to replace it at the dealership. This is because traditional car keys aren't often equipped with advanced transponders or other features that make them more costly to replace.

You might be able to get your key replaced free of charge if you are a member of a warranty or a warranty for your vehicle. The best way to determine how much is a spare car key to go about this is to visit your dealer or contact the manufacturer's customer service department.

The exact procedure to follow will depend on the type of key you own and how old it is and if it has a fob attached. In general, you'll need to bring your vehicle registration, driver's license and other evidence of ownership to the locksmith or dealer to have your key replaced. This is done to ensure that whoever requests replacement keys is the actual owner of the vehicle. This is a safety measure to avoid fraud and theft. If you have the "smart key" however, the process will be more complicated. You may need to visit an authorized dealer, or bring your vehicle in for repairs or towing before a new one can be programmed.
